Job Description

Diagnostic Laboratory of Oklahoma- Oklahoma City, OK Monday-Friday 2200-0630 rotating weekends

Main Duties: Assists professional staff in routine technical tasks such as: specimen processing and send outs. Other duties to include filing, temperature checks, centrifuge maintenance, stocking supplies, answering telephone calls, entering orders, storing specimens, etc. Receives specimens into the laboratory using Cerner, QLS, IDAA, Quanum LIS systems and utilizes Instrument Manager for storing specimens. Follow employer policies; work with fellow employees in a professional, productive manner.


Required Knowledge: Good computer skills, customer service skills, knowledge of medical terminology.

Required Experience: High School/GED; previous laboratory experience preferred.


Special Requirement: Ability to maintain a professional, courteous and pleasant attitude in times of heavy workload and stress. Teamwork with fellow employees is a must. Keyboard skills are important. Good customer service skills, professional appearance and attitude. Able to work any day including weekend and holidays; able to flex hours and work overtime for other shifts as needed. Physical and Mental Requirements:

  • Position requires data background with abilities to enter 6,000 alphanumeric keystrokes/hour
  • Works in a biohazard environment, practicing good safetyhabits
  • Able to sit or stand for longperiods
  • Handles multiple tasks simultaneously and works in a production environment
